What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from New York John F Kennedy Airport to Vilnius?

The average price of all flights from New York John F Kennedy Intl Airport to Vilnius cl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
When flying from New York John F Kennedy Airport to Vilnius, you should consider leaving on a Wednesday and avoid Fridays if you are looking for the best rates. For your return to New York John F Kennedy Airport, you’ll find the best rates on Tuesdays and the most expensive ones on Saturdays.

What is the cheapest month to fly from New York John F Kennedy Intl Airport to Vilnius?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from New York John F Kennedy Intl Airport to Vilnius,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from New York John F Kennedy Intl Airport to Vilnius is March, where tickets cost $516 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and June, where the average cost of tickets is $1,244 and $1,076 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from New York John F Kennedy Intl Airport to Vilnius?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from New York John F Kennedy Intl Airport to Vilnius,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from New York John F Kennedy Intl Airport to Vilnius, you should book around 1 day before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 55 days before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from New York John F Kennedy Airport to Vilnius?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Vilnius with an airline and back to New York John F Kennedy Airport with another airline. Booking your flights between New York John F Kennedy Airport and VNO can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
